Skip to content

Commit 8feed52

Browse files
authored
Fix for AIStore client 1.23 (#1565)
1 parent c72136c commit 8feed52

1 file changed

Lines changed: 4 additions & 1 deletion

File tree

lhotse/serialization.py

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-793,7 +793,10 @@ class AIStoreIOBackend(IOBackend):
793793

794794
def open(self, identifier: str, mode: str):
795795
client, version = get_aistore_client()
796-
object = client.fetch_object_by_url(identifier)
796+
try:
797+
object = client.get_object_from_url(identifier)
798+
except AttributeError: # older AIStore client
799+
object = client.fetch_object_by_url(identifier)
797800
if "r" in mode:
798801
try:
799802
# AIStore >= 1.10.0

0 commit comments

Comments
 (0)